Assam’s Powerful Cabinet Minister Resigns

A cabinet minister of the Assam state government sent a letter of resignation to Assam Chief Minister Tarun Gogoi and Speaker of Assam Legislative Assembly, sources said.

Reports say the Education and Health Minister of Assam state government, Dr. Himanta Biswa Sarma sent a letter to Assam CM and Speaker of Assam Legislative Assembly to discuss his resignation from the ministry on August 15.

Meanwhile, the Assam CM Tarun Gogoi has not clarified the matter so far.

During a press conference held in Guwahati on Sunday, Gogoi said the minister is absent while working in the departments.

“The ministry will be reshuffled within a short period,” the Chief Minister said.

It is said that Dr. Himanta Biswa Sarma has been absent from his office since August 16.

The Chief Minister said there was no need to panic over the absence of Dr. Sarma.
